Settings
System Manager
You can change the options listed below to match
your preferences.
 Language : You can select the language you
prefer for the Onscreen menu, disc menu,
audio, subtitles, etc.
• The language you select for the disc menu,
disc audio, or subtitles will only appear if it is
supported on the disc.
 Device Name : Lets you input a name for the
product that will identify it on your network.
 View Notifications : You can view the list of
event messages generated by the player.
 Samsung Account : Create and manage your
own Samsung account. To create a Samsung
account select : Settings > General > System
Manager > Samsung Account > Create
Account. Some of the Smart Hub services are
paid services.
 Security : The default security PIN is 0000.
Enter the default PIN to access the security
function if you haven't created your own PIN.
After you have accessed the security function
for the first time, change the PIN using the
Change PIN function.
• BD Parental Rating : Prevents playback of
Ultra HD Blu-ray Discs or Blu-ray Discs with a
rating equal to or above a specific age rating
you have set unless you enter the PIN.
• DVD Parental Rating : Prevents playback of
DVDs with a rating above a specific numerical
rating you have set unless you enter the PIN.
• Change PIN : Change the 4-digit PIN used to
access security functions.
` If you forget your PIN:
1. Remove any disc or USB storage
device.
2. Press and hold the ^ (Open/Close)
button on the front panel for 5 seconds
or more. The initialization message
appears on the screen, and the power
will turn off automatically.
When you turn your product on again,
all the settings will be reset.
 WoL/WoWLAN : Turn on or turn off the WOL
(Wake on LAN) or WoWLAN (Wake on Wireless
LAN) function.
External Device Manager
 Anynet+ (HDMI-CEC) : Anynet+ is a convenient
function that offers linked operations with other
Samsung products that have the Anynet+
feature and lets you control those products
with one Samsung TV remote. To operate this
function, you must connect this product to an
Anynet+ Samsung TV using an HDMI cable.
 Keyboard Manager : Set the language and
type for a keyboard connected via USB.
| NOTES |
\ You can use the keyboard only when a
QWERTY keyboard screen or window
appears in the Web Browser.
\ Some USB HID keyboards and mice may
not be compatible with this player.
\ Some HID keyboard keys may not work.
\ Wired USB keyboards are not supported.
\ Some applications may not be supported.
\ If a wireless HID Keyboard does not operate
because of interference, move the keyboard
closer to the player.
 Device Connect Manager : Lets you control
which devices on your network, such as mobile
device and tablets, can share content with this
player.
